29 Syrian Students Killed In Mortar Attack

Twenty-nine students were killed after a mortal shell struck a ninth-grade classroom in the suburbs of Damascus on Tuesday, the Associated Press reports. The state-run news agency SANA reported the attack and blamed it on terrorists, or what it calls the Syrian rebels.
